1) Garden Grill at Epcot's Future World has a very healthy lunch including salad stuff and veggies grown there in the pavilion, and it's a rotating restaurant so you get a cool view of The Land too.
2) Crystal Palace in Magic Kingdom is a big, sunny and bright place with a great reputation for character interaction and it's open all day, so pretty flexible.
3) Donald's Breakfastosaurus in Animal Kingdom is the only place to meet Donald at a character meal and it has cool "dig site" decor - nice place for a late breakfast.

Liberty Tree Tavern at MK is a close runner-up. I've also heard great things about Chef Mickey's, 1900 Park Fare and breakfast at Ohana.

Depending on which characters you prefer and what is your priority (food or characters):

I just came back and had a wonderful time at LTT and I'm not even a huge fan of Minnie, C&D, Pluto or Goofy. The characters were lively, and rotate often.

Also went to CP and I LOOOOVE Pooh but the characters rotate really slowly, so a lot of time you will have to sit awhile before you get all of them.
 
If there is a specific character you want to see, your waiter/waitress can put a picture of the character on a stand on your table and that character will come around. We did that at CP. S
